I try to eat a decent amount of pro(chicken breasts or a steak) with some form of longer lasting carb(brown rice or wheat bread) within an hour or so of workout. I also take some kind of ECA if Im lifting earlier in the day since I dont really feel alert until later in the day. RIGHT AFTER workout, I try to get a good amount of whey, at least 40 gms, along with an equal amount of simple sugars.(this is the only time I really try to consume sugar!) This spikes the insulin to help get all that protein flushed into your muscles. Something like a plain whey drink and a watered down gatorade. All the water from these 2 beverages helps to rehydrate as well.(I sweat quite a bit in the gym!) an hour after this meal I try to eat my biggest meal of the day. a salad, brown rice or red potatoes, and chicken or steak.
